phetsims / sound-waves

"Sound Waves" is an educational simulation in HTML5, by PhET Interactive Simulations.
GNU General Public License v3.0
0 stars 1 forks source link

Repo name does not match legacy project name #44

Closed arouinfar closed 2 months ago

arouinfar commented 7 months ago

Similar to https://github.com/phetsims/faradays-electromagnetic-lab/issues/91.

The Java version was called "Sound" with a project name of sound. The HTML5 version was renamed "Sound Waves" and its repo name is sound-waves. Both versions are currently visible on the website, which shouldn't happen for ports.

Screenshot 2024-04-01 at 9 11 40 AM

@mattpen can you please add a mapping of sound to sound-waves to the website?

mattpen commented 7 months ago

This will be addressed in Website Maintenance in the next iteration, and should be deployed by 4/25.

mattpen commented 7 months ago

I'm going to try this first on ox-dev, as this would be the first java-port community contribution sim, and I'm not sure how the sim pages will behave.

mattpen commented 7 months ago

It looks like this is being published as a Community Sim (and does not have the java Run Options page). @arouinfar - is this intended, or would you rather show the page that can run the java or the community sim (like we do for cheerpj sims with a prototype)?

Preview: https://ox-dev.colorado.edu/en/simulations/sound-waves https://ox-dev.colorado.edu/en/simulations/sound (points to sound-waves now)

arouinfar commented 7 months ago

Good question @mattpen. I wouldn't show the Java run options on Community sims. The cheerpj/java options are nice for Prototypes, which are often incomplete. However, I don't think we would publish an incomplete sim as a Community contribution.

mattpen commented 7 months ago

Sounds great, this is staged for the Maintenance Y release (will be deployed by 4/25)

mattpen commented 2 months ago

This was deployed some time ago. Closing.